    SAP Error Message:
    WTY156 - Status of parts to be returned to reimburser & does not exist
    
    
    Cause: This error occurs in the SAP Warranty Management or Service Processing module when the system tries to process a return of parts to a reimburser (e.g., a vendor or manufacturer responsible for reimbursement), but the status code assigned to these parts for the return process is not defined or does not exist in the system. In other words, the system expects a valid status for the parts that are to be returned, but the status is either missing, incorrectly configured, or the status code used in the transaction is not maintained in the customizing settings. Where it typically occurs: During processing of warranty claims or service orders involving parts returns. When posting or confirming returns to a reimburser. In the return delivery or credit memo processing related to warranty parts.
